Dao: A Journal of Comparative Philosophy is an official publication of the
Association of Chinese Philosophers in America, co-sponsored by the
Institute for Advanced Studies in Humanities and Social Sciences, National
Taiwan University, and supported by the Philosophy Department of Kutztown
University

Dao: A Journal of Comparative Philosophy relates Chinese philosophy to other
traditions, covering all subfields of philosophy. Uniquely, Dao looks beyond
comparison of Chinese and Western philosophy.

It also publishes articles on the relation between Chinese philosophy and
other Asian philosophies ­ such as Indian, Japanese, and Korean philosophy ­
and between Chinese philosophy and African and Islamic philosophy. The
international and multicultural perspective of this journal is also
reflected in the many nationalities of its board members and contributors.

In addition to high-quality research articles on comparative philosophy,
theory and methodology, Dao publishes book reviews in the area of Chinese
and comparative philosophy.
